New Hope, an eclectic town on the banks of the Delaware River in Bucks County, Pennsylvania is no stranger to unique talents, architecture & stories. The stories started early on with Gen. George Washington crossing the Delaware and continue to this day. A notable story-telling venue of town is the Bucks County Playhouse, once a circa 1790 grist mill. During much its 75+ year history as the State Theater of Pennsylvania, it had been the de facto pre-New York stage for many performers & Broadway productions.
In 2012, The Bucks County Playhouse Conservancy, a public/private partnership acquired the distressed property from a previous foreclosure and undertook significant restorations both physically & theatrically.
